(3) 表示许可,允许,在疑问句中表示要 求,在否定句中表示不许,此时与 may 通用。 You can borrow two books from the library a time. 你可以一次从图书馆借走两本书。 You can go now. 你现在可以走了。 (4) 用在肯定句中表示理论上的可能性 (一时的可能),表示“有时候也会……”。 It can be very cold in the south in winter. 冬季,有时候南方也会很冷。 The child can be very tiresome. 这个孩子有时候也是很烦人的。 (5) 表示惊异、怀疑或不相信的态度,常 用于否定句和疑问句中。 Can hard work change a person that much? 劳作能让人改变那么大吗? How can you be so careless? 你怎么能这么粗心呢? could (1)与 can 一样可以表示能力、可能性、 许可。 She said she could solve the problem in ten minutes. 她说她在十分钟内就能解决这个问题。 He could stay at home. 他可以待在家里。 (2)could 用于委婉、客气地提出问题或 陈述看法,此时 could 并不是 can 的过去式, 所以回答用原形,表示语气更客气些。 —Could I use your knife? 我可以用一下你的刀子吗? —Yes,of course,you can. 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 83 当然可以。 (3)can / could 与 be able to 的区别。 两者都可以表示能力,但 can 侧重于自 身具备或客观原因而形成的一种永久性的能 力,只有一般现在式 ( can) 和一般过去式 (could)两种情况;而 be able to 可以用于任何 时态,常常侧重于过去做成了的事或者将来 经过努力后可以做到的事;be able to do sth. 相当 于 manage to do sth. 或 succeed in doing sth. 。 The boy can dress himself now. 这个男孩现在能自己穿衣服了。 With the help of the firemen, they were able to leave the burning house. 在消防员的帮助下,他们离开了正在燃 烧的房子。 2. may 与 might may (1)表示许可、询问或说的一件事情可不 可以做,此时相当于 can。 You can keep the book for two weeks. 这本书你可以保存两个星期。 You may drive the tractor. 你可以开那台拖拉机。 (2)表示猜测、或许、可能,表示一件事情 或许会发生,此时只用于肯定和否定句中,不 用于疑问句。 She may agree to this plan. 她可能会同意这个计划。 He may know where the headmaster lives. 他可能知道校长住在哪里。 (3)may 句式可以表示祝愿。 May you succeed in the coming new year! 祝你在新的一年里取得成功! May you a happy new year! 祝你新年快乐! (4)当回答由 may 引起的问题时,否定 答语要用 must not 等表示“不可” “不应该” “不行”。 —May I watch TV tonight? 今晚我可以看电视吗? —Yes,you may. ( No, you mustn􀆳t. / No, you can􀆳t. / No,you had better not. ) 是的,你可以。 (不,你千万不要。 / 不, 你不能。 / 不,你最好不要。) might(是 may 的过去式,比 may 语气更 弱) (1) 表示过去可以做的事情或可能发生 的事。 He said she might know the news. 他说她可能知道这个消息了。 I wonder if I might borrow some coffee? 我能否借些咖啡? (2) may / might as well 不妨……;无妨 ……(用来提出建议)。 You might as well know the truth. 你知道真相也无妨。 You may as well pay a visit to her when you are on business. 你出差的时候不妨去看看她。 3. must 与 have to must (1) 必须,表示说话人的主观看法(否定 回答用 needn􀆳t 或 don􀆳t have to)。 You must stay at home to look after your mother tonight. 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 84 UNIT 5 THE VALUE OF MONEY  你今晚必须待在家里照顾你母亲。 We must do everything step by step. 我们必须按部就班地来做每一件事情。 (2) 表示猜测,“一定” (用于肯定句中, 用于否定 / 疑问句中时,则把 must 变成 can􀆳t 或 Can / Could􀆺?)。 must do 表示对现在的猜测; must have done 表示对过去的猜测。 The man over there must be an engineer. 那边的那个人一定是个工程师。 She must have studied English before. 她以前一定学过英语。 (3) 表示一种与说话人愿望相反、不耐 烦的感情色彩,“偏偏,非要”。 I am about to go shopping,but it must rain. 我打算去买东西,但天偏偏下雨了。 Why must you always bother me? 为什么你偏要打扰我呢? (4) mustn􀆳t 表示不允许、禁止、不应该。 You mustn􀆳t read novels in class. 上课禁止看小说。 You mustn􀆳t speak to your mother like that. 你不能那样和你母亲讲话。 have to( have to 比较强调客观需要,must 着重说明主观看法) (1)侧重于客观需要且使用于多种时态, 常常译为“不得不、只好、只得”。 When he was a child, he had to work to support himself. 他小时候就不得不工作来养活自己。 It is too late. I have to leave now. 太晚了,现在我必须走了。 (2)have to 的疑问式常常是 Do / Does+主 语+have to􀆺? have to 的否定式是 don􀆳t / doesn􀆳t have to。 Do you have to go now? 你现在必须走吗? He doesn􀆳t have to be so hurry. 他没必要这样匆忙。 4. should 与 ought to should (1)表示劝告、建议、命令,与 ought to 同 义,但在疑问句中常常用 should 代替 ought to,同时 ought to 更侧重于责任和义务。 You should be kind to the boy;after all,he is only five years old. 你应该对这个孩子好点儿,毕竟,他只有 五岁呀。 As a student,you should make good use of time to study hard. 作为一名学生,你应该好好利用时间来 学习。 (2)表示预测可能性,“可能、该”。 It is already 12 and they should come here now. 十二点了,他们现在该来了。 They should have arrived in Beijing by this time. 他们这时该到北京了。 (3)should have done􀆺本应该做某事(实 际上没做);shouldn􀆳t have done􀆺本不应该做 某事(实际上做了)。 You should have told me the news ahead of time. 你本该提前告诉我这个消息的。 You shouldn􀆳t have spent so much time in 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 85 playing computer games. 你不应该花那么多时间玩电脑游戏。 (4)用于虚拟语气中。 If he should fail to come,ask Xiao Zhang to work in his place. 万一他不来,就让小张代替他工作。 If you were here,I should be happy. 你要是能在这儿,我会很高兴的。 (5)与 how / why / who 等连用或用于表示 必要、 惊奇、 遗憾等的从句中, “ 应该、 竟 然会”。 It is necessary that we should bring in all the crops in a week􀆳s time. 必须在一个星期内把庄稼都收进来。 How should I know it? 我怎么会知道这件事? ought to (1) ought to 后接动词原形,表义务,但 不及 must 那样具有信心。 You don􀆳t look well. You ought to go to see the doctor. 你气色不好,应该去看医生。 Ought you to smoke so much? 你应该抽这么多烟吗? (2)ought to 用于否定句,其否定形式可 缩略为 oughtn􀆳t to。 You oughtn􀆳t to smoke so much. 你不应该抽这么多烟。 (3)ought to 在间接引语中表过去时,形 式不变。 He said you ought to tell the police. 他说你应该去报警。 5. need 情态动词、实义动词、名词 作情态动词 (1)常常用于疑问句、否定句或条件句 中,“需要、必须”。 You needn􀆳t pay for the ticket,for it is free. 你不需要付票钱,这是免费的。 If you need go there,please let me know. 如果你有必要到那儿去,请告诉我一声。 (2) need have +过去分词“有必要做某 事”(事实上却没做);needn􀆳t have+过去分词 “没必要做某事”(结果却做了)。 You needn􀆳t have bought that dictionary for him,for he has got one. 你没必要给他买那本字典,他已经有一 本了。 You needn􀆳t have told them about it. 你没必要告诉他们这件事。 作实义动词 need 可以作实义动词,有人称、数和时态 的变化。 The old man needs a cup of water and some food. 这个老人需要一杯水和一些食物。 He could manage it himself, so I didn􀆳t need to help him. 他一个人能对付,所以我不用帮他。 作名词 常用句型如下: It􀆳s no need doing sth. 没有必要做某事。 There is no need to do sth. 没有必要做某 事。 There is no need to wait here. = It is no need waiting here. 没必要在这儿等。 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 86 UNIT 5 THE VALUE OF MONEY  6. dare 情态动词、实义动词 作情态动词 dare 作情态动词时,主要用于疑问句、否 定句和条件句中,过去式为 dared。 I dare not go out alone at night. 晚上我不敢一个人出去。 If they dare come,they will never be able to get away. 如果他们敢来,就叫他们有来无回。 作实义动词 (1)dare 用作实义动词时,有人称、数和 时态的变化,后面常常接动词不定式,可以用 于各种时态。 He doesn􀆳t dare to speak to his father. 他不敢同他父亲说话。 How do you dare to speak like that? 你怎么敢那样说? (2)用于固定短语中:I dare say􀆺我敢 说 / 我认为…… I dare say,you are my friend. 我认为你是我的朋友。 I dare say,you are wrong. 我敢说,你错了。 7. shall 助动词、情态动词 shall(shall not 可缩写成 shan􀆳t) 作助动词 助动词表示单纯的将来,用于第一人称 或第二人称的句子中。 We shall reach Yunnan tomorrow. 明天我们就能到达云南。 I􀆳ll be twenty next month. 下个月我就要 20 岁了。 作情态动词 (1)情态动词用于第一、三人称的疑问句 中,表示询问对方的意愿, 但语气较委婉 温和。 Shall we begin the meeting now? 我们现在就开会吗? Where shall we go for our holiday? 我们去哪儿度假? (2)情态动词用于第二、三人称的陈述句 中,表示说话的意图、允诺、警告、命令、决心 等,“必须,应该,可以”。 You shall get the answer this afternoon. 今天下午你就可以得到答复了。 (允诺) You shall not leave your post. 你不能离开你的岗位。 (警告) (3)表示根据法律、条例、规章制度等, “应该”。 The interest shall be divided into five parts according to the law. 根据法律,利息应该分成五份。 The students won􀆳t leave, and they shall wait in the classroom until all the papers are collected. 学生们不能离开,他们要在教室里等到 所有的试卷收起来。 8. will 与 would will (1)可以用于各种人称的肯定句、否定句 或疑问句中,表示意愿,愿、要。 We will fight on until final victory is won. 我们一定要一直战斗直到赢得最后胜利。 Will you join our discussion? 你愿意参加我们的讨论吗? (2) 表示功能,能、行。 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 􀪋 87 This will do if there is nothing better. 如果没有更好的,这个也行。 The door won􀆳t open. 这个门打不开。 (3) 表示推测,可能,该是(主要用于第 二、三人称)。 will be 对目前情况的推测;will have+过 去分词对已经完成的动作或事态的推测。 That will be the postman at the door,I sup- pose. 我想门外可能是邮递员。 He will have got home by now. 现在他该到家了。 (4)表示一种习惯、经常性、倾向性,惯 于、总是。 Boys will be boys. 男孩子就是男孩子。 She will sit for hours reading under the tree. 她常常在树底下一连坐几小时看书。 (5)表示命令、指示,“务必、必须、应”。 You will do as I say at once. 你马上照我的话去做。 would would 是 will 的过去式,其用法是“ would +动词原形” 构成过去将来时或单独作情态 动词。 (1)过去时间的意志、愿望和决心,意思 是“愿、偏要”。 I told him that I would help him as much as possible. 我告诉他我会尽量帮助他的。 She said that she would have another try. 她说她愿意再试一次。 (2)委婉提出请求、建议或看法,语气比 will 委婉,肯定回答时用 will。 —Would you like to give me a hand? 你能帮我一把吗? —Yes,I will. 行,我帮你。 Pass me that book,would you? 请把那本书递给我,好吗?
